Two suspected marijuana growers accused in operations across Cabazon were arrested Thursday after authorities served search warrants at at least two addresses where more than 1,800 plants were chopped down.
Vansy Santisouk, 55, and Rodolfo Martinez, 22, were arrested on suspicion of growing marijuana and booked at the Smith Correctional Facility in Banning, where they remained in lieu of $5,000 bail as of Thursday afternoon, according to Riverside County Sheriff’s Department Sgt. Jaime Hernandez.
Sheriff’s deputies and personnel from Riverside County Code Enforcement served an unspecified amount of search warrants Thursday morning where 1,879 marijuana plants were located, which weighed about 1,000 pounds, officials said.
Santisouk was arrested at an unspecified address on Palm Street in Cabazon, and Martinez was taken into custody about three miles away on Broadway Street.
It is unclear if the plants were growing indoors or outside.
